
We all know about Siri, the intelligent personal assistant that comes with the brand new iPhone 4S from Apple for its hilarious jokes. But today something remarkable has been done by a small company in Arkansas shows various home appliances can be controlled using Siri.
If you look at the video, the creators of this feat, CarnesAudioVisual.com, show us all dimming the lights to 50% and setting the thermostat to 70 degrees after she was told to do so. Check this amazing video out for your self.
“We posted the video to show the capabilities of what our company can do in terms of home automation, and we have since had a lot of interest from companies and individuals about integrating this type of Siri-controlled technology into their own spaces. We are moving toward connected living in the home and workspace. There will come a day when many devices in your house have an IP address and sits on your home network. If there’s electricity that flows through it, there’s a good chance we can control it.”
